We follow a structured, compliant process to maximize recovery and minimize disruption to your business.
We assess the debt, verify documentation, and plan a strategy.
We review invoices, contracts, and correspondence to establish the record.
We issue a formal demand outlining next steps and possible resolutions.
We negotiate with debtors toward a binding agreement that protects your cash flow.
We tailor terms to balance recovery with customer relationships.
We document settlements and commitments clearly in writing.
If necessary, pursue enforcement measures in a lawful and controlled manner.
Filing actions and obtaining judgments when required to recover funds.
Collection efforts after judgment may include assets or wage garnishment where permitted.
